Obama congratulates 'very wise' Manmohan Singh

Manmohan Singh and Barack Obama
Washington, May 21: Calling Manmohan Singh a 'very wise leader', Barack Obama expressed his respect for the reelected Prime Minister of India and said that he will be visiting India soon.

The US president conveyed these sentiments to the new Indian Ambassador to the US, Meera Shankar on Wednesday, May 20 at the White House, during the credential ceremony.Barack Obama who congratulated Manmohan Singh for his second term as the Prime Minister of India said that he will be visiting India at an early date.

Meera Shankar passed on greeting from President Pratibha Patil and Manmohan Singh to Obama and first lady Michelle Obama saying that she looks forward to strengthening the relationship between India and the United States.
